Cape Middle East Wins £2.2 million Insulation Contract from Sinopec

Cape Cape is pleased to announce that its Middle East operations have been awarded a Letter of Intent from SINOPEC E&C, the Engineering and Construction department of China Petrochemical Corporation, to provide insulation works on the CDU/VDU plant on the Jubail Export Refinery in Saudi Arabia.

The contract award follows the successful completion of works by Cape for SINOPEC on the Kayan plant, also in Saudi Arabia.

The contract, valued at £2.2 million, is due to run for eight months, completing December 2012.

Cape plc, which is listed on AIM (CIU), provides a range of non-mechanical industrial services including access systems, insulation, painting, coatings, blasting, industrial cleaning, training and assessment to both industrial plant operators and major international engineering and construction companies. Cape employs c.17,000 people in 28 countries with its four main markets being the UK, Gulf/Middle East, CIS, Mediterranean and North Africa, and the Far East/ Pacific Rim. In the year ended 31 December 2009, Cape reported turnover of £655.1 million.
